### The Timeless Appeal of Daniel O’Donnell in Classic Country Music

Daniel O’Donnell, an iconic figure in classic country music, has charmed audiences with his warm voice and heartfelt performances. Born in County Donegal, Ireland, in 1961, O’Donnell’s career took flight in the 1980s, blending traditional country with folk and pop influences. His unique ability to connect with listeners through storytelling has solidified his place in the annals of country music history. His rendition of “A Christmas Kiss” is a testament to his talents and the enduring appeal of classic country music.
